What is cosmetic gynecology?
Cosmetic gynecology involves surgical and nonsurgical procedures to improve the appearance, function, and confidence of the female genital area.

Is my labia size normal?
Labia size varies widely; differences in shape, color, or symmetry are normal and rarely cause medical issues.

Why does one side of my labia look different?
Asymmetry is common due to genetics, hormonal changes, or childbirth and usually requires no treatment.

Can childbirth change the appearance of my vagina permanently?
Yes, vaginal tissues can stretch during childbirth, which may affect appearance or tightness.

What is the “Barbie Look” in cosmetic gynecology?
The “Barbie Look” refers to a smooth, minimalistic appearance of labia minora with reduced protrusion.

Is it normal for the labia to hang below the outer lips?
Yes, labia minora naturally vary in length, and slight protrusion is normal.

Why has my intimate area become darker over time?
Hyperpigmentation may occur due to hormonal changes, friction, aging, or genetics.

Are these procedures covered by insurance?
Most cosmetic gynecology procedures are elective and not covered by insurance.

How do I know if I need surgery or just pelvic floor therapy?
A consultation with a gynecologist or pelvic floor specialist can determine if non-surgical therapy is sufficient.

What is the difference between a gynecologist and a cosmetic gynecologist?
A cosmetic gynecologist focuses on aesthetic and functional enhancements, while a general gynecologist handles overall reproductive health.

Can aging affect my vaginal appearance?
Yes, hormonal changes during menopause can affect elasticity, color, and moisture.

Is vaginal odor normal?
Mild odor is normal; strong, persistent odor may indicate infection.

Does labia asymmetry affect sexual function?
No, labia asymmetry rarely affects sexual sensation or function.

Can I combine multiple cosmetic gynecology procedures?
Yes, procedures like labiaplasty and vaginoplasty can often be safely combined.

Are cosmetic gynecology procedures safe?
When performed by qualified surgeons, these procedures are generally safe with low complication rates.

What is labiaplasty?
Labiaplasty is a surgical procedure to reshape or reduce the size of the labia minora or majora.

Does labiaplasty affect sensation or orgasms?
Properly performed labiaplasty usually preserves sensation and sexual function.

What is the “Trim” technique vs. the “Wedge” technique?
Trim removes excess tissue along the edge; Wedge removes a V-shaped section to preserve natural anatomy.

What is vaginoplasty?
Vaginoplasty is a surgical procedure to tighten vaginal muscles and tissues.

How do I fix a “loose” feeling after birth?
Vaginoplasty or pelvic floor therapy can restore vaginal tightness.

Does vaginal tightening surgery improve sex?
Many patients report enhanced sensation and sexual satisfaction.

What is the difference between vaginoplasty and perineoplasty?
Vaginoplasty tightens vaginal muscles; perineoplasty repairs and reshapes the perineum.

Can lasers like MonaLisa Touch tighten the vagina?
Laser treatments can improve tissue tone and elasticity but may be less dramatic than surgery.

Is vaginal tightening permanent?
Surgical results are long-lasting, while nonsurgical methods may require maintenance.

How does laser vaginal rejuvenation work?
It stimulates collagen production to improve tightness, lubrication, and elasticity.

What is ThermiVa?
ThermiVa uses radiofrequency energy to gently tighten vaginal and vulvar tissues.

What is Viveve?
Viveve is a nonsurgical RF treatment for vaginal tightening and urinary incontinence.

Do nonsurgical tightening treatments actually work?
Yes, they improve tissue tone but results are usually milder than surgery.

How many sessions of vaginal laser are needed?
Most patients require 1–3 sessions depending on severity.

Does RF treatment hurt?
Treatments are generally painless with a warming sensation.

Can lasers help with urinary incontinence?
Yes, some laser and RF treatments improve mild stress incontinence.

Is there downtime with nonsurgical intimate treatments?
No downtime; normal activity can usually resume immediately.

Can nonsurgical procedures improve vaginal dryness?
Yes, they can enhance moisture by stimulating natural lubrication.

Are results of laser vaginal rejuvenation permanent?
Results last 6–12 months, with maintenance treatments recommended.

What is the O-Shot (Orgasm Shot)?
The O-Shot is a PRP (platelet-rich plasma) injection into the G-spot to improve arousal, lubrication, and orgasms.
